W.5.3 Worksheets, Workbooks, Lesson Plans, and Games
CCSS.ELA-LITERACY.W.5.3
:"Write narratives to develop real or imagined experiences or events using effective technique, descriptive details, and clear event sequences."
Our Take: In fifth grade, students are challenged to write stories that are well thought out and organized. There are many types of graphic organizers and outline formats that can help young writers sketch out the events of a story before diving in.
